Abstract

“Modular Amphibious Pumps.” The objective of this invention is to provide a modular pump ( 1 ) that can be installed in a series, that has a special volute ( 11 ) and impeller ( 12 ), and that can allow the entry of larger particles without damaging the system.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A modular pump for pumping fluids and suspended solids where the pump comprises a chamber having a center and containing a wet motor having a motor shaft and comprising a volute ( 11 ) and a impeller ( 12 ) with one entrance and at least two exits ( 122 ) and two tabs ( 123 ) with rounded edges. 
   
   
       2 . A modular pump according to  claim 1 , additionally comprising a centrifuge ( 13 ) having a body with orifices ( 131 ) along the body and stationary to the motor shaft. 
   
   
       3 . A modular pump according to  claim 1 , where said motor is displaced away from the center. 
   
   
       4 . A modular pump according to  claim 1 , where the exits ( 122 ) are located transversely to the motor shaft, forcing a centrifugal movement on the fluid.
